Injury news for the Knicks has just gotten even worse now that we have been informed that Jeremy Lin's knee problem is alot more serious than everyone had initially thought. Apparently he will need surgery and is supposed to sit out something like 6 weeks which essentially eliminates any chance of him returning during the regular season, and even in the first round of the playoffs if the Knicks do end up qualifying.

This obviously sucks majorly because Jeremy Lin is a young, fresh point guard that brings alot of energy onto the court. He's so good at penetrating and kicking out the ball to his teammates, and has proven that he's a solid shooter as well.

Despite the fact that we have basically lost STAT & now Lin for the rest of the season, I'm not completely losing hope in my team just yet. The Knicks have been playing well as of late because of their defense, and in my opinion the most important player on this team is actually Tyson Chandler. His defensive presence down low as well as his rebounding efforts are qualities that may not necessarily manifest themselves stat-wise, but these are things that the Knicks can not simply do without. Also, Melo has been playing very well as of late, and JR Smith has really stepped up his game as well, so I think the Knicks still have a fighting chance as long as they continue to play hard every game, and stay tough on defense.

They have a very tough schedule coming up to end this season, but I'm not going to give up on my Knicks yet! We are currently holding down the 8th and final playoff spot with the Bucks still up our ass, so we can't afford to let up at all the rest of the way.
